Page 7: Your 60 Second Elevator Pitch   Nov 2010

Do You’s???Do you remind them about your business name at the end.Do you finish with pizzazz (a tagline) A memorable statement.Is it all about what they get and not about what you do? Do you paint a picture?Do you emotionally hook them?Do you make it personable to them?Do you use tonality/body language and volume to reinforce your message?Do you make it interesting?Do you include useful information they can use & makes you a thought leader?Do you make it topical?Do you succinctly tell them who you want to work with?Do you keep it 60 seconds long or less?Do you vary what you say?Do be passionate about what you do and say.Do you include facts, figures, % to reinforce what you say?

Page 8: Your 60 Second Elevator Pitch   Nov 2010

Don’t tell them you are no good at 60 seconds / public speaking.Don’t tell them they won’t be interested, it’s a boring subject matter.Don’t use jargon.Don’t give people the hard sellDon't read from a script
